Abstract
► o-Chloroacetophenone and its reduction product are highly toxic to enzymes and cells. ► Properties of substrate and product guided comprehensive bioprocess engineering. ► Substrate supply and product removal were optimized. ► Mass transfer limitations were overcome by cell permeabilization. ► (S)-1-(2-chlorophenyl)ethanol was obtained in high optical purity and yield.
